| 1) A lead pencil is in the shape of right circular cylinder. The pencil is 28cm long and its radius is 5 mm. If the lead is of radius 1mm, then find find the volume of the wood used in the pencil. 28cm 5mm 1mm(lead) Answer: 21.12 cm3 SOLUTION 1 : Given: Length of pencil (h) = 28cm Radius of the pencil (R) = 5mm = cm Radius of the lead = r = 1 mm = cm To find : Volume of the wood used in the pencil Solution : Volume of Hollow cylinder = πh(R + r)(R - r) Volume of the wood in the pencil = x 28 x ( + ) x ( - ) = 88.00 x ( ) x cm3 = 88.00X24 / 100 cm3 = 2112 / 100 = 21.12 cm3 Volume of the wood used in the pencil is 21.12 cm3
